| Against the backdrop of rapid economic development in China,market competition is also facing new problems and contradictions.In recent years,with the continuous emergence of classic cases of debt restructuring,the market’s understanding of the important role of debt restructuring in struggling enterprises has also matured.Through real cases,it can also be seen that creditors are increasingly recognizing the role that debt restructuring plays in reshaping the asset and liability structure of enterprises,restoring their profitability and sustainable operation capabilities,and improving their debt paying ability,which cannot be ignored.In addition,debt restructuring through judicial restructuring procedures has helped a large number of enterprises in financial difficulties,and its restructuring model has achieved the rebirth of enterprises.In 2020,the COVID-19 broke out,the economy continued to decline,the market continued to be depressed,and the financing environment deteriorated.Under a series of adverse effects,the number of enterprises entering into debt restructuring also continued to increase,the scale of corporate debt continued to break new records,and the number of listed companies restructured reached a record high.As a system for protecting creditors’ rights,the Debt Committee is a permanent supervisory body of the creditors’ meeting during the period of enterprise restructuring or bankruptcy.Its main responsibility is to partially exercise the daily rights of the creditors’ meeting under the authorization of the creditors’ meeting,and to exercise supervisory power over the management,disposal,and distribution of the assets of the debtor enterprise,but not directly participate in the restructuring process as a gaming party.In recent years,the Debt Committee has played an important role in assisting enterprises in debt restructuring,helping them overcome debt difficulties,and balancing and safeguarding the interests of multiple parties.This article adopts literature research and case study methods.Firstly,by reviewing and summarizing relevant domestic and foreign literature,the theoretical basis and concepts involved in the article are defined;Secondly,from the perspective of the Financial Indebtedness Committee,this study selects a large group of private listed companies as the research object,introduces the basic situation of the company,analyzes the reasons why it is in debt crisis and faces delisting risks,and studies the debt restructuring plans formulated by enterprises under the mechanism of the Indebtedness Committee and the impact of the results;Then conduct an effect analysis to compare the financial and non-financial effects before and after the corporate restructuring;Finally,summarize the case and draw inspiration and relevant suggestions.Through case studies,this article provides a comprehensive analysis of the debt committee mechanism in helping enterprises restructure their debts,and recognizes the important role that the establishment of the debt committee mechanism plays in resolving debt crises.It is hoped that this article can serve as a reference for enterprises facing similar difficulties in resolving crises to some extent,and also promote the healthy development of the financial industry. |
